AAN-53x is an investigational RNA-based therapeutic developed by Aanastra for the *in vivo* restoration of tumor suppressor p53 (TP53) function in cancer cells with p53 mutations. Utilizing Aanastra’s proprietary PEP-NP peptide-targeted RNA delivery platform, AAN-53x delivers mRNA that rescues or restores wild-type p53 activity directly within p53-mutant tumors, aiming to address the broad spectrum of p53 mutations found in more than 50% of human cancers. Preclinical data presented in 2025 demonstrate remarkable tumor regressions across a wide range of p53-mutated tumor models, showing the therapeutic’s potential to impact aggressive and treatment-resistant cancer subtypes for which no currently approved p53-restoring therapy exists. The PEP-NP platform is distinct in that it avoids lipid, viral, or protein components, and can achieve effective repeat dosing without immunogenicity or hepatic toxicity, bypassing the limitations of traditional RNA delivery systems. The drug is currently in preclinical development.
